The Benefits Of External Insulation Cladding

external insulation cladding, also known as external wall insulation, is a method of improving the energy efficiency of a building by insulating the outside of the structure. This process involves adding a layer of insulation material to the exterior walls of a building, which is then covered with a protective cladding material. external insulation cladding has numerous benefits, making it a popular choice for both residential and commercial buildings.

One of the main benefits of external insulation cladding is its ability to improve the energy efficiency of a building. By adding an extra layer of insulation to the exterior walls, the building can better retain heat in the winter and stay cooler in the summer. This can lead to significant cost savings on energy bills, as the building’s heating and cooling systems will not have to work as hard to maintain a comfortable temperature.

In addition to improving energy efficiency, external insulation cladding can also help to reduce carbon emissions. By using less energy to heat and cool the building, the overall carbon footprint of the building is reduced. This is not only beneficial for the environment but can also help buildings meet green building standards and certifications.

Another advantage of external insulation cladding is its ability to improve the comfort of occupants inside the building. By creating a more consistent temperature throughout the building, occupants will be more comfortable year-round. This can lead to increased productivity in commercial buildings and a better quality of life for residents in residential buildings.

external insulation cladding can also help to protect the building from damage. The insulation layer helps to prevent moisture from penetrating the walls, which can lead to issues like mold and mildew growth. Additionally, the cladding material serves as a protective barrier against harsh weather conditions, UV rays, and other external factors that can degrade the building’s structure over time.

Furthermore, external insulation cladding can enhance the aesthetic appeal of a building. With a wide range of cladding materials available, building owners can choose a finish that complements the overall design of the building. This can help to increase the value of the property and attract potential buyers or tenants.

When considering external insulation cladding for a building, it is important to choose the right materials and installation method. The insulation material should be chosen based on factors such as the climate, building type, and budget. Common insulation materials used in external cladding include expanded polystyrene (EPS), mineral wool, and phenolic foam.

The installation process for external insulation cladding typically involves applying the insulation material to the exterior walls, securing it in place, and then adding the cladding material on top. The cladding material can be chosen based on factors such as durability, maintenance requirements, and aesthetic appeal. Common cladding materials include brick, stone, wood, metal, and synthetic materials like vinyl or fiber cement.
